About Fuchou Tang

Fuchou Tang, With an exceptional h-index of 84 and a recent h-index of 77 (since 2020), a distinguished researcher at Peking University, specializes in the field of Single cell genomics, Single cell sequencing, Human embryonic development, Epigenetics, Cancer biology.
